Russia has started a case of treason against three of its scientists working on hypersonic missile technology. All three have been accused of giving China secret information about missile technology. All three worked at an institute in the Siberian city of Novosibirsk.
The first scientist, Anatoly, was brought to Russia’s St. Petersburg for a Thursday hearing. His custody has been extended till 10 November. The details of the trial will not be made public. The media has also been kept away from it. At the same time, the lawyers of the scientists have also refused to say anything. All three were arrested in June last year. Since then, 76-year-old Anatoly has had two heart attacks. His health continues to deteriorate.
Scientists Were Working On Next-Generation Missiles
Russia’s President’s Office Kremlin has stated that the allegations against the three scientists (Anatoly, Alexander and Valery) are severe. According to reports, the three scientists have been accused of selling the secrets of missiles at a conference held in China in 2017. The St. Petersburg court has declared this trial as top secret. Maslov was a professor and researcher at Russia’s Top Science Institute. All three scientists are hypersonic missile experts.
They were working on Russia’s following generation missiles. These missiles can fly 10 times faster than the speed of sound. All three scientists have denied the allegations against them. Russia’s parliament voted in April to increase the sentence for treason from 20 years to life in prison, two months before the scientists’ trial began.
Ukraine Is Destroying Russian Missiles One After The Other
Scientists in Russia are on trial when Ukraine claims to destroy Russian missiles one after the other. This week Ukraine said that they had stacked 6 hypersonic missiles of Russia in one night. Among them is the Kinjal missile of Russia. According to reports, ‘Kinjal’ travels 5 times faster than the speed of sound. Its range is 1200 miles.
In fact, till now, Russian President Vladimir Putin has been claiming he is the world leader in making hypersonic missiles. In such a situation, the continuous failure of missiles raises a big question about his claim.
